Includes the following note: This map of the Spanish and Portuguese dominions in South America is a literal and exact copy of a Spanish Map engraved in Madrid, year of 1775 by order of the King of Spain, made by D. Juan de la Cruz Cano y Olmedilla, Geographer of His Majesty. Based on astronomical observations.
